BRIDOL is the British Sundial Society's Register of Fixed and Mass Dials, which gives detail and photographs of about 8000 fixed sundials and 3000 mass dials in the UK.

Some of these are in private gardens, but the majority are publicly available.

Dial in Oxfordshire

The Address, Lat/Long and Declination are given across the top of the dial. The gnomon is a model of Concorde. Shows 10am to 7pm in hours (BST).
